CISCO has advised all of its routers running its IOS software are vulnerable to denial of service attacks. The world’s biggest provider of network routers issued the advisory today and provided a downloadable patch for the vulnerability. Cisco said a “rare, specially crafted sequence” of IPv4 packets could cause Cisco devices to refuse any incoming traffic. The vulnerability applies to all Cisco products running IOS which route IPv4 traffic, although products which only route IPv6 traffic are not affected. Full Story
